Papist Hall Cottages is located within a few miles (5 km) of Waters Edge Country Park and Baysgarth Park. The 2 rooms at this 3-star cottage include electric kettles and flat-screen TVs.
You'll have the entire home to yourself and will only share it with other guests in your party.
Papist Hall Cottages
Cottage in Barrow upon Humber
Papist Hall Cottages features free WiFi in public areas and barbecue grills. This smoke-free cottage also has a garden.
Papist Hall Cottages's 2 heated accommodations provide washing machines, ovens, and electric kettles. Guests can expect to find 32-inch flat-screen TVs with digital channels.

Historic cottage
A gem of a cottage which had been restored to a really high standard. Comfy beds, well equipped kitchen, log burner with plenty of wood and loved all the decor/pictures throughout. A welcome basket with local goodies was also a nice touch. We loved the folder full of the history on the property and all the pictures of the other houses/buildings in the village which we went to find on our walks with our dog. Would highly recommend.
